轻量电商订单管理系统产品系统Vibe Coding

我要开发同款
proginn10554402052026年06月23日
6阅读

技术信息

语言技术
JavaDockerJavaScriptMySQL
系统类型
WebH5
行业分类
电商企业服务

作品详情

行业场景

本项目面向中小商家的线上零售场景,覆盖顾客移动端浏览商品、加入购物车、提交订单、模拟支付、查看订单,以及商家在后台管理商品、库存、订单、发货和销售数据的完整业务流程。

功能介绍

系统包含 H5 商城、PC 管理后台和 Spring Boot 后端接口服务。用户端支持注册登录、首页推荐、分类浏览、商品列表、商品详情、购物车、收货地址、确认订单、模拟支付、我的订单和订单详情。后台支持管理员登录、仪表盘、商品管理、分类管理、库存管理、订单管理、发货处理、用户管理、轮播图管理、销售统计、操作日志和系统设置。

项目实现

项目采用 Vue 3 + Vite + TypeScript 开发 H5 商城和 PC 管理后台,用户端使用 Vant,后台使用 Element Plus 和 ECharts。后端使用 Java 17、Spring Boot 3、MyBatis Plus、MySQL 8 和 Redis,接口通过 Swagger/OpenAPI 展示。订单金额使用 BigDecimal 计算,库存扣减采用数据库条件更新避免超卖。系统实现了登录鉴权、统一返回格式、异常处理、跨域配置、订单状态流转、库存锁定与释放、模拟支付、后台发货、订单超时取消、操作日志和销售统计。项目提供 Docker Compose、Nginx 配置、初始化 SQL、README、测试账号和截图,可本地一键运行演示。

示例图片

声明:本文仅代表作者观点,不代表本站立场。如果侵犯到您的合法权益,请联系我们删除侵权资源!如果遇到资源链接失效,请您通过评论或工单的方式通知管理员。未经允许,不得转载,本站所有资源文章禁止商业使用运营!
下载安装【程序员客栈】APP
实时对接需求、及时收发消息、丰富的开放项目需求、随时随地查看项目状态

评论